Assignments

Find and manage every assignment

Filter, group, sort, open, publish, review, or copy a link from the Assignments list.

Quick answer

Open Assignments and use All classes and All statuses to narrow the list. View lets you group by class, subject, or status and sort by recency, submissions, or average grade. Select a row to open it, or use the action on the right for its next step.

What to do

  1. Open Assignments

    Open Assignments to see digital assignments and imported grading sessions in one list.

    Assignments is the main list for drafts, published work, and imported grading sessions.
  2. Filter the list

    Choose a class when class filters are available. Under All statuses, choose Drafts, Collecting responses, Scheduled, Needs review, Closed, or Handed back.

  3. Change the view

    Select View to group by No grouping, Class period, Subject, or Status. Sort by Most recent, Submissions, or Average grade.

  4. Use the row action

    A row may offer Publish, Review [number], Insights, Copy student link, or Open depending on its current state.

  5. Open more results

    Select Load more assignments when the list has additional rows.

Good to know

  • Assignments can be deleted from inside an assignment. Deletion is permanent, so verify the title and response history first.

If something is not working

An assignment disappeared after I set a filter.

Select Clear filters or return the class and status controls to All classes and All statuses.

I cannot find an old imported grading session.

Choose All statuses, sort by Most recent, then use Load more assignments. Older legacy sessions may instead live at /frq/grading.
